Qatar Tourism Authority Announces the Doha Jewelry and Watches
Published by Irhal
Doha-Qatar, February 11th, 2013: Qatar Tourism Authority announced the tenth anniversary of Doha Jewelry and Watches Exhibition, in a press conference held at the Doha Exhibition Centre (QTA premises). The tenth Doha Jewelry and Watches Exhibition will cover nearly 15,000 square meters and is expecting to welcome up to 50,000 visitors, as 26 exhibitors with more than 500 jewelry and watch brands have already signed up for the high-profile event running from February 25 and March 3rd.
This reflects an impressive increase of 15% more than last year’s participation, when the exhibition attracted more than 30,000 visitors including those from neighbouring countries such as Saudi Arabia, Kuwait, Bahrain, Oman and the UAE.
The show welcomes all visitors from February 26th to 28th from 12:00 pm to 10 pm, March 1st from 4pm to 10pm and March 2nd – 3rd from 12.00pm to 10pm.
